**Image slimming — Project Thimbleforge**

Base images use the pruned Ashrunner distro. Multi-stage builds are mandatory; no compilers in final layers. Run the slim-check target before merging; it fails builds over 180 MB. Strip debug symbols, drop docs and locales, pin layer order for cache reuse. Exceptions need a written waiver from the platform group. Questions about waivers or the slim-check tooling go to the build-tools maintainers.

pager mailbox: holius@nelvrogrid.internal

# Ticket-pricing experiment (Project Lanternfare)
# These flags control the A/B split for the dynamic pricing trial
# run by the Corvela Events platform team. Variant weights are read
# at startup only; changing them requires a restart of the pricer
# service. No pricing data leaves the experiment schema, and all
# writes are audited per the Corvela review checklist. The pricer
# reads variant assignments from the experiment database using the
# connection string below.

database URL for hawip-kagap: redis://rusok_svc:bMCaqek7MRWIOJ@db-8501.zarqeltech.corp:5432/sileth

### Step 7: Flip on incremental rebuilds

Once the Fernpress content cache is warm, switch the site builder from full rebuilds to incremental mode. You'll notice publish times drop from minutes to seconds — if they don't, the cache probably isn't warm yet. Before flipping the flag, double-check the builder is running with these settings.

service settings:
[istax]
port = 9090
team = sormir
host = istax.ferradyn.corp
region = central-2
access_code = ac_447e33
timeout_ms = 250

// Fixture: compacted-topic snapshot for the Ferrowline queue tests.
// Simulates a topic after two compaction passes: duplicate keys
// collapsed to their latest value, tombstones retained for one cycle.
// Reviewers: the offsets are intentionally non-contiguous, matching
// broker behavior post-compaction. The fixture loader fetches the
// snapshot from the staging archive service, authenticating with
// the bearer token below.

login token, yajeg-fawif: eyJhbGciOiJIUzI1NiIsInR5cCI6IkpXVCJ9.eyJzdWIiOiIEdPQYnZXaZIn0.HSRTnYZBx0Qc